Subject: Handing off the watering scheduler

Hi all — quick note before the sync. I'm rotating off the Sproutly plant-watering scheduler to focus on the irrigation telemetry work. The cron migration is done, the overwatering alerts are tuned, and the runbook is current. Please direct schedule tweaks, zone additions, and any 3 a.m. pump alarms to the new owner going forward, whose name is below.

approver of tawip-bagap = Holdor Silath

# Changelog — StockPilot v2.6

## Changed defaults

For new team members: StockPilot plans vending-machine restock routes nightly. This release changes several defaults. Routes are now generated per region instead of per machine, the low-stock threshold dropped from 30% to 20%, and weekend planning is enabled by default. Existing deployments that pinned old values are unaffected; fresh installs pick these up automatically. The new default configuration values are as follows.

config for yahof-tajop:
zorath:
  pin: 7493
  metrics_host: metrics.zorath.tolvaqsys.internal
  tenant: praiel
  seal: seal_fd9cd4f1

## Artifact Signing — SDK Parity Notes (Weekly Sync)

Kestrel SDK for Android reached parity with the Swift client this sprint: offline queueing, batched telemetry, and retry semantics now match. Both SDKs ship as signed artifacts from the same pipeline. Remaining gap: background sync throttling, targeted next sprint. Verify both release bundles before tagging. Both artifacts validate against the shared signing key below.

signing key of kawig-fafog = bky19_6Fypv1qws7J8qJtaYjX

# Scribblecanvas Environments

Quick notes for the eng sync: undo/redo in the Scribblecanvas diagram editor is backed by the history service, which runs separately in dev, staging, and prod. Dev keeps only 50 history steps; prod keeps 500 and snapshots to cold storage hourly. If redo feels broken, it's almost always a snapshot lag issue. Prod currently runs with the following configuration.

deployment values, kagef-kagap:
[sorvan]
port = 3306
region = west-4
host = sorvan.zarqeldyn.internal
team = norael
timeout_ms = 1000
retries = 3